Saturday, August 16th, 2008
Today, as usual, I worked on my legs. I started with leg extensions with 5 sets 2 warmup sets then I went on to squats. I always do a couple of warmup sets of squats also to makes sure that my legs are going to do it. Starting at the 315 then went to 405 then went to 495 at that point realizing that although I did 8 good reps I was feeling tired. Of coarse with a good bit a testosterone in my system I jumped to the 600 pound mark and went for the gusto, mistake. I got it up and then went down but when the rise part of the rep didn’t happen I thought I was in trouble. I was smart enough to put the bars up to protect me and wasn’t injured, although me knee is tight nothing serious though, I was pretty freaked out. It hasn’t happened in a long time and I am usually smarter than that. Scared me a lot.
